Comprehending Car Keys

Kinds Of Car Keys

Before diving into how to replace car key fob a lost car key, it is vital to understand the different types of car keys. Each type may require a various technique for replacement:

Key TypeDescription
Standard KeysStandard metal keys with no electronic elements. Typical in older vehicles.
Transponder KeysKeys with a chip that interacts with the car's ignition system for included security.
Smart KeysState-of-the-art keys that enable keyless entry and ignition. Typically used in modern-day automobiles.
Key FobsRemote controls that can lock/unlock the car doors and may begin the engine without a standard key.

1. Recognize Your Key Type

Recognizing the type of key you need to replace is crucial. Check your vehicle's owner handbook or search for your car model online to know if it uses a standard key, transponder key, smart key, or key fob.

2. Gather Necessary Information

Before going out to replace your key, gather essential info including:

  •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): Usually found on the dashboard or in the owner's handbook.
  • Proof of Ownership: Such as registration documents or the title of the car.
  • Key Information: If offered, the initial key or an image of it can help the locksmith or dealer.

Cost Considerations

The expense of changing a lost car key can differ commonly depending on numerous factors. The following table uses a summary of possible expenses connected with various types of keys:

Key TypeApproximated Cost RangeNotes
Traditional Key₤ 2 - ₤ 5Simple key cutting at hardware stores.
Transponder Key₤ 75 - ₤ 250Consists of key cutting and programming.
Smart Key₤ 200 - ₤ 500Advanced programming may be essential.
Key Fob₤ 100 - ₤ 300Replacement fobs might need unique programming.

Is it legal to replace car keys?

Yes, it's legal to get a replacement key if you can show ownership of the vehicle.

Can I replace my car key without the original?

Yes, as long as you have proof of ownership and the VIN, dealers and certified locksmith professionals can often make a new car key replacement key without the original.
